Step 6: Drain the Proctorline exam queue before cutover. Pause intake, wait for in-flight proctoring sessions to flush, confirm queue depth is zero in the Lanternview dashboard. Then push the new consumer build to the standby pool. The push must be signed; verify against the key below.

deploy key for tawef-fahaf: bky13_g3HEideuTscRu

## Escalation — Dark Mode (Brightgate Admin)

If dark-mode rendering breaks in the Brightgate dashboard, check the theme token build first; most incidents are stale CSS variable bundles. Redeploy `theme-tokens` and hard-refresh. If contrast failures persist past 30 minutes, page the UI platform rotation. Do not hotfix component styles directly. For anything ambiguous, or if the rotation doesn't respond within 15 minutes, escalate by email.

escalation mailbox, kaweg-kahif: druwyn.sordor@nelvroworks.corp

## Varnex Q3 Warranty Overrun — Managers Only

Welcome aboard! Quick context before your first ops review: warranty claims on the Varnex T40 blender line came in 38% over budget, mostly heater-coil failures from the Dunmore plant batch. Marta's team traced it to a supplier substitution nobody flagged. We've quarantined remaining stock and started a rework program, but the reserve will need topping up this quarter. Worth reading the claims log before meeting the plant leads. The wider plan hinges on one decision, summarized below.

management briefing: Headcount on the Belix team goes from 60 to 93 by the end of November. Gross margin on Belix came in at 23 percent against a plan of 47 percent.

The Driftpress static site currently rebuilds all 14k pages on every content change, averaging 22 minutes. This ticket enables the incremental rebuild path: content hashing, dependency tracking per template, and selective invalidation. Benchmarks on staging show median rebuild time dropping to under 90 seconds. Risk: stale pages if the invalidation map misses a template edge; mitigation is a nightly full rebuild. For the weekly eng sync: this needs formal sign-off before the rollout flag flips, from:

approver of tawip-bagap = Holdor Silath